<self-uri xlink:href="http://www.scielo.org.mx/scielo.php?script=sci_arttext&amp;pid=S0188-62662019000100138&amp;lng=en&amp;nrm=iso"></self-uri><self-uri xlink:href="http://www.scielo.org.mx/scielo.php?script=sci_abstract&amp;pid=S0188-62662019000100138&amp;lng=en&amp;nrm=iso"></self-uri><self-uri xlink:href="http://www.scielo.org.mx/scielo.php?script=sci_pdf&amp;pid=S0188-62662019000100138&amp;lng=en&amp;nrm=iso"></self-uri><abstract abstract-type="short" xml:lang="en"><p><![CDATA[Abstract Knowledge on the impact of feedback orientation measures and the effect of satisfaction with feedback on performance is scarce. Therefore, the aims of this study were: to identify the influences of feedback utility, accountability, self-efficacy and social awareness on satisfaction with feedback; and to define the effect of satisfaction with feedback on performance through regression analyses for the case of employees of a Mexican government agency. Then, two questionnaires were designed and applied. The first one considered the feedback orientation scale and 76 employees. The second questionnaire involved measures of in-role behavior and five managers. Almost 87% of the employees&#8217; satisfaction with feedback variation is explained by the direct additive effects of utility, accountability, self-efficacy, and social awareness. The employees&#8217; performance variation depends on satisfaction with feedback.]]></p></abstract>
